是指在Android应用程序中无法成功连接到HTTP WEBSERIVE服务。这可能是由于以下几个原因导致的:
- 网络连接问题:检查设备的网络连接是否正常,确保设备能够正常访问互联网。可以尝试使用其他应用程序测试网络连接是否正常。
- URL配置错误:检查应用程序中连接HTTP WEBSERIVE的URL是否正确配置。确保URL中包含正确的协议(如http或https)、主机名和端口号。
- 权限问题:在AndroidManifest.xml文件中确保已经添加了访问互联网的权限。可以在文件中添加以下权限声明:
<uses-permission android:name="android.permission.INTERNET" />
- 服务器问题:确认HTTP WEBSERIVE服务是否正常运行,并且能够接受来自Android应用程序的请求。可以尝试使用其他工具(如Postman)测试HTTP WEBSERIVE服务是否可用。
- 网络安全配置:如果HTTP WEBSERIVE服务使用了HTTPS协议,需要确保Android应用程序的网络安全配置正确。可以在res目录下的xml文件夹中创建network_security_config.xml文件,并在AndroidManifest.xml文件中引用该文件。示例配置如下:
<network-security-config>
<base-config cleartextTrafficPermitted="true">
<trust-anchors>
<certificates src="system" />
</trust-anchors>
</base-config>
</network-security-config>
以上是一般情况下解决Android应用程序未连接到HTTP WEBSERIVE的常见方法。如果问题仍然存在,可以进一步检查应用程序的代码逻辑和错误日志,以确定具体原因并进行修复。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云移动应用开发平台:https://cloud.tencent.com/product/madp
- 腾讯云移动推送服务:https://cloud.tencent.com/product/tpns
- 腾讯云API网关:https://cloud.tencent.com/product/apigateway
- 腾讯云CDN加速:https://cloud.tencent.com/product/cdn
- 腾讯云云服务器:https://cloud.tencent.com/product/cvm
- 腾讯云云数据库MySQL版:https://cloud.tencent.com/product/cdb_mysql
- 腾讯云云存储COS:https://cloud.tencent.com/product/cos
- 腾讯云人工智能平台:https://cloud.tencent.com/product/ai
- 腾讯云物联网平台:https://cloud.tencent.com/product/iotexplorer
- 腾讯云区块链服务:https://cloud.tencent.com/product/baas
- 腾讯云视频处理服务:https://cloud.tencent.com/product/vod
- 腾讯云音视频通信:https://cloud.tencent.com/product/trtc
- 腾讯云元宇宙服务:https://cloud.tencent.com/product/vr